Essay Text: "The most common semiconductor material is Silicon, derived from ordinary sand. But transforming sand into a high-purity silicon wafer is a marvel of engineering. First, raw silica is heated with carbon to produce metallurgical-grade silicon. Then, through a complex chemical purification process, we achieve electronic-grade silicon—99.9999999% pure, making it one of the purest materials on Earth. This pure silicon is melted and grown into a single crystal ingot, which is then sliced into thin, mirror-like discs called wafers. These wafers are the blank canvases upon which we print electronic circuits." semiconductors ppt

Essay Text: "This relentless miniaturization was predicted by Gordon Moore, co-founder of Intel, who observed that the number of transistors on a chip doubles approximately every two years. This 'Moore’s Law' has driven the digital revolution for five decades. However, we are now facing physical limits. As transistor features shrink to just a few nanometers (thousands of times thinner than a human hair), quantum effects like electron tunneling cause leakage. Manufacturers are now building vertically with 3D transistors and exploring new materials and architectures to continue the pace of innovation."
